Night-shift staff: Floor 4 of the Tellhaven Building opens this week. After 21:00, access is via the rear stairwell only; the lifts are locked out overnight during the settling period. Complete a walk-through of the new floor once per shift and log it. The stairwell keypad accepts the code below.

badge for yahop-fawep: bdg-XBKXI-68071

Team — exciting one: Calderon Foods is officially moving into the Velmora region next spring. Site scouting wraps in six weeks, and Priya from Ops is leading the rollout squad. Please flag staffing or budget impacts for your departments by Friday's sync. We'll keep the usual channels posted, but the sensitive commercial details stay in this memo. Those details appear directly below.

confidential, fajop-yaweg: The renewal with Zorixox Holdings closes at $5 million a year, 15 percent above the last contract. Project Quenath slips by one quarter because of the staffing delay.

Visitors may not use the quiet room on the ninth floor of Dunmore Gate. It is reserved for staff of Pellwright Systems only. Keep the door closed, phones silenced, and no meetings inside. Report misuse to the floor warden. Staff enter using the keypad code below.

staff pass of baweg-bawep = bdg-AIU-1